Meaning, origin, history

Omari is a unique and distinctive name of African origin, specifically from the Fulani people who inhabit regions in Nigeria, Niger, Mali, Cameroon, Guinea-Bissau, and other West African countries. The name Omari is derived from the Fulani language and it has two possible meanings: 1. "Life" or "Living": This interpretation suggests that the name Omari signifies life itself or living beings. 2. "Chief" or "Leader": Alternatively, Omari can mean chief or leader, indicating someone who is respected and in a position of authority. Historically, the Fulani people have used this name as an indication of high regard for their children, bestowing it upon them with the hope that they will grow into influential figures in their communities. The name has also been adopted by other African ethnic groups and even outside of Africa due to its unique sound and rich cultural heritage. Today, Omari can be found among people of various backgrounds, not just those of Fulani descent. Its distinctiveness makes it a popular choice for parents looking for an uncommon yet meaningful name for their child. Despite its growing popularity beyond African communities, Omari remains deeply rooted in its rich cultural history and profound meaning.
